Output 7d58f10de80da11b4eeb81564cb69fba506f98ac2cc612b928eb8d3fe6ff2665:0

value
15894921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a860c1cde11e67fef43e6f7c8f5254316d29c04d OP_EQUAL
address
3H3KMZwh4QMbG97bMn3VnmzujwPxtnGvP6
transaction
7d58f10de80da11b4eeb81564cb69fba506f98ac2cc612b928eb8d3fe6ff2665
spent
true